Tonight we went to Moore Wilson's. Moore Wilson's is a four part shop. One part is the FRESH section and it is filled with very high quality fruits, vegetables, breads, pastries, cakes, pies, fish-whole and part, shell fish, and other meats. They have lots of parts of the animals that you can't find anywhere else. It is a treat just to go into Moore Wilson's. It is as fun as Costco.

The second part is an everything kind of store. They have a lot of everyday kinds of things like appliances and kitchen items. Upstairs here is a great toy store that has a lot of the kinds of toys I like. Plan Toys, Lego's, nice games, Wooden Toys, Books, and more.

The third section is the bulk section where you can buy things in large quantities-not sure yet if you have to have a licence for this.

The fourth section is all wine. I haven't actually been in there but it looks like they have a great selection for those who are interested.
